| 2 | CARBON STEEL PIPING FOR NON-HYDROCARBON SERVICE (WITH WELDING ELECTRODE E-6013)- OFFSITES Transportation of all piping items from owner's storage points to work site and / or pre-fabrication yard and to site after pre-fabrication; cutting, grinding, edge preparation of pipes and fittings, like flanges, elbows, tees, reducers etc. to match the mating edges of different thickness; fit-up, bending, welding using approved welding electrodes as per owners quality requirements etc. as per codes/specifications, drawing etc., threading, laying, erection and alignment of pipes upto a height of 5 meters on sleepers, pipe racks etc. or upto 5 meters depth in trenches, anchoring wherever required, connecting with equipment, nozzles, steam traps, strainers, orifice assemblies (including tapping upto first block valve), spray nozzles, rotameters; tapping for instrument connections like pressure gauges, thermowells, sample connections, vents, drains etc. including fixing of all types of SW valves, gaskets, nuts and bolts, all inline instruments, elbows, tees, flanges, reducers, full coupling or half coupling, reinforcement pads, earthing strip wherever required; welding prefabricated shoes and supports (including alignment) as per the drawings including preparation of small bore isometrics upto 1.5 inch NB, specifications, codes etc. and as per the instructions of the Engineer-in-Charge to his entire satisfaction. The scope also includes supplying of all types of tools and tackles, lifting arrangements, equipment, machineries, all consumables and labour etc. to complete the work in all respects including area preparation for hot jobs, area cleaning after completion of work, flushing wherever required, cleaning of pipes externally off all foreign materials like weld beads, clamps fixtures etc. used in fabrication as directed by the Engineer-in-Charge. NOTE : 1. Proper safety arrangements for carrying out the job is under contractor's scope and the same has to be complied with as per the d irections of the Engineer- in-Charge. 2. For job execution beyond 5 Mtr. elevation above or below ground level, rates are to be escalated by 10% for every 5 meters. 3. Requirement of scaffolding to be envisaged and decided by Engineer in Charge as per site requirement and scaffolding item to be paid separately. 4. Piping up to 40mm NB shall be fully TIG welded. Piping size 50mm NB & above, where TIG welding is used for root run only, the rates to be escalated by 15% and where TIG welding is used for entire joints the rates to be escalated by 20%. |

| 8 | RECONDITIONING OF GATE, GLOBE, CHECK, BUTTERFLY, PLUG VALVES OF ANY CLASS Job involves transportation of valves (any class) from owners storage location to contractor's store, identifying the repairable valves by visual inspection, opening and dismantling of valves, cleaning by rustoline or kerosene of all the components thoroughly, further inspection of internal parts in the presence of the Engineer-in-Charge, repair / reconditioning of valves by hand facing, machining, grinding, lapping etc. with all tools, tackles, replacement of missing or defective parts such as studs and nuts of gland, body hand wheel, nut bonnet, back seat bush, gland chaser and any other parts recommended by Engineer-in-Charge and finally re-assembling the valves, gland packing and testing as per API 598 / BS 5146. In case valves fail during testing, the above sequence will be repeated at no extra cost. Note: Supply of spares/ Gland packing shall be under IOCL scope. |

| 18 | Cleaning of terrace/ loft water storage tank (inside surface area) upto 2000 litre capacity at all heights with coconut brushes, duster etc., removal of silt, rubbish from the tank and cleaning the tank with fresh water disinfecting with bleaching powder @0.5gm per litre capacity of tank including marking the date of cleaning on the side of tank body with the help of stencil and paint and disposing of malba all complete as per direction of Engineer-in-charge. (The old date already written on tank should be removed with paint remover or black paint and if date is not written with the stencil or old date is not removed deduction will be made @Rs0.10 per litre) (if during cleaning any GI fittings or ball cock is damaged that is to be repaired by contractor at his own cost and nothing extra will be paid on this account). |
| 19 | Cleaning of under ground sump, over head R.C.C tank (independent staging) including disposal of silt and rubbish, all as per direction of Engineer-in-charge. The cleaning shall consist following operations: (i) Tank shall be emptied of water by pumping and bottom shall be cleaned of silt and other deposits. (ii) Entire surface area of the sump shall then scrubbed thoroughly with wire brush etc. and pressure washed with water. (iii) Chlorination of RCC internal surface by liquid chlorine. (iv) The treated surface shall be dried using air jetting and all loose particles shall be removal from the surface. (v) Finally the surface shall be treated with ultraviolet radiation etc. as per direction of Engineer-in-charge. |
